The same with a car, the insurance for your two wheels is also required by law, which needs to be followed.

In times of unexpected event of a collision, the policy you’ve signed in will provide coverage. Also, a comprehensive type of coverage will have your motorcycle covered for damage which is not a result of a collision.

In addition to the mentioned benefits, signing for one of the best providers of motorcycle insurance in Singapore also offers a lot of perks. Like for instance, you are a safe driver who does not use claim throughout the year, you will be rewarded a No Claim Discount.
